Indepth Arts News:

"David Urban: The Constructor"
2005-11-12 until 2005-12-03
Michael Gibson Gallery
London, ON, CA Canada

David Urban's canvases are dense with paint and intensely coloured. His palette is bright - shocking us with bloody reds, piercing blues and soft yellows. The tight body of work that he has constructed reflects his passion for painting and dedication to his craft. The paintings are rich and varied; evoking strong emotions. Urban is widely regarded as the leading Canadian painter of his generation.

Born in Toronto in 1966, David Urban studied poetry and painting at York University, earning a BFA in 1989. He received a master's degree in English Literature and creative writing under the direction of Alistair MacLeod in 1991 and a second master's degree in painting from the University of Guelph in 1993.

David Urban has exhibited in Amsterdam, Paris, New York and extensively across Canada. His work is represented in many private and public collections including the National Gallery of Canada. His last major solo public exhibition was held at the Art Gallery of Ontario in 2003.
